1. Check Your Car’s Service History Before booking an appointment, it’s important to check your car’s service history. Has it been regularly maintained, or is this your first time getting it serviced in Chelsea? Knowing when the last service took place, what was done, and any upcoming major service requirements can help you and the service provider to prioritize what’s needed.

3. Consider the Type of Service You Need Car servicing comes in various types, depending on the mileage and condition of your vehicle. Typically, there are:
- Interim Service: For cars that are driven often, this service is recommended every 6 months or 6,000 miles.
- Full Service: Generally recommended every 12 months or 12,000 miles, it’s a thorough check-up of all your car’s key systems.
- Major Service: A more in-depth service typically carried out every 2 years or 24,000 miles, focusing on parts that wear down over time (e.g., brake pads, spark plugs).
Be sure to discuss which type of service suits your vehicle based on its age and condition.
4. Inspect Fluids and Oil One of the most common issues that affect cars is low or old engine oil. During your service, ask the technician to check:
- Engine oil
- Transmission fluid
- Brake fluid
- Coolant levels
- Power steering fluid
Each fluid plays a vital role in your car’s smooth operation, and keeping them topped up or replaced ensures you won’t run into any mechanical issues.
5. Check the Condition of the Brakes The brakes are one of the most critical safety features of your car, so they should be regularly inspected. During the service, make sure the pads, discs, and brake fluid are in good condition. If the brake pads are too thin, they need to be replaced before you face a potentially dangerous situation on the road.
6. Inspect Tires and Alignment Ensure your tires are properly inflated, have good tread, and are free from cracks. Your mechanic should also check the alignment and balance of your tires, as improper alignment can cause uneven tire wear and negatively impact fuel efficiency.
7. Battery Health In cold weather, battery health becomes even more crucial. Have your mechanic check the battery’s charge, terminals, and overall condition. A faulty battery can leave you stranded, especially during winter months, so it’s worth getting it checked regularly.
8. Air Conditioning and Heating Check that your air conditioning and heating systems are functioning properly, especially if you’re preparing for the summer or winter months in Chelsea. A simple inspection can prevent expensive repairs later on, ensuring you’re comfortable no matter the weather.
9. Wipers and Lights A small but often overlooked detail is the condition of your wipers and lights. Ensure your wiper blades are working effectively, especially if you’ve experienced streaking or skipping. Also, have all your lights checked—headlights, brake lights, turn signals, and fog lights—to keep you safe while driving.

12. Get a Service Report Once the service is complete, request a detailed service report from the garage. This will outline what work was carried out, what parts were replaced, and any recommendations for future maintenance. Keeping this report is helpful for your car’s future services and for maintaining its resale value.
